Delen via


Synchronisch automatisch geladen extensies

Synchroon automatisch geladen extensies hebben een negatieve invloed op de prestaties van Visual Studio en moeten worden geconverteerd naar asynchrone autoload in plaats daarvan. Visual Studio 2019 blokkeert standaard synchroon automatisch geladen pakketten vanuit elke extensie en meldt de gebruiker.

Waarschuwing over uitbreidingscompatibiliteit

U kunt:

  • Klik op Synchroon automatisch laden toestaan om extensies toe te staan voor automatisch laden. Als u deze instelling in Visual Studio-opties wilt wijzigen, klikt u op Omgeving, klikt u vervolgens op Extensies en schakelt u het selectievakje Synchrone automatische laden van extensies toestaan in.

  • Klik op Prestaties beheren om het dialoogvenster Performance Manager te openen waarin prestatieproblemen met extensies en hulpprogrammavensters worden weergegeven.

  • Klik op Dit bericht niet weergeven voor huidige extensies om de melding te sluiten en toekomstige meldingen van bestaande geïnstalleerde extensies te voorkomen. Als u een nieuwe extensie toevoegt die synchroon wordt geladen, wordt deze melding opnieuw weergegeven. U blijft meldingen ontvangen over andere Visual Studio-functies.

Dialoogvenster Performance Manager

Dialoogvenster Prestatiebeheerder

Alle extensies die synchroon alle pakketten in gebruikerssessies hebben geladen, worden weergegeven op het tabblad Afgeschafte API's .

  • Klik op de knop Meer informatie over dit probleem om meer informatie te verzamelen over de afgeschafte API's.
  • Neem contact op met hun extensieleveranciers voor de voortgang van de migratie.

Synchrone autoload-instellingen specificeren met groepsbeleid

Beheerders kunnen een groepsbeleid inschakelen om synchroon automatisch laden toe te staan. Hiervoor stelt u een beleid op basis van een register in op de volgende sleutel:

H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\VisualStudio\SynchronousAutoload

Vermelding = toegestaan

Waarde = (DWORD)

  • 0 is synchroon automatisch laden niet toegestaan
  • 1 is synchronisch automatisch laden toegestaan

Auteurs van extensies

Auteurs van extensies kunnen instructies vinden voor het migreren van pakketten naar asynchrone autoload bij Migreren naar AsyncPackage.

Voor meer informatie over synchronisatie-instellingen voor automatisch laden in Visual Studio 2019, zie de pagina Synchronisatie Autoload-gedrag.